ORDER : The Court Made the following order :- This petition has been filed by the petitioner/ accused no.1 seeking bail for the alleged offence under Sections 3(c),4,5(i), 6 of POCSO Act and Section 506(i) of IPC.

2. Heard both sides

3. The learned counsel for the petitioner would submit due to previous enmity the defacto complainant has lodged a false complaint against the petitioner herein. He further submitted that the petitioner herein was arrested and remanded to judicial custody on 10.05.2019 and he is in custody for the past 58 days. Therefore he prayed to grant bail to the petitioner.

4. The learned Additional Public Prosecutor would submit that the petitioner herein is the father of the defacto complainant, who is aged about 14 years. The allegation against the petitioner is that he attempted to have sexual intercourse with her daughter. Hence he strongly opposed to grant bail to the petitioner.

5. On a perusal of the 164 Cr.P.C statement, it is seen that the defacto complainant has reiterated the same as given in her complaint.

6. Taking into consideration of the aforesaid facts and also the submission of the learned Additional Public Prosecutor and also the offence said to have been committed by the petitioner is heinous in nature, this Court is not inclined to grant bail to the petitioner.

6. Hence the bail petition is dismissed.
